I wanted a burly high-output guitar humbucker in the bridge for heavy distortion with lots of upper mids, to use in a bi-amping setup while the standard P-bass pickup provides the cleanish solid lows. I already have another squier p-bass special set up like this, but I crammed a single-coil sized GFS hot rails in the bridge spot with no wood-routing required. It barely reaches the outer strings. I was a little hesistant to take a router to it given my complete lack of woodworking skills. But finding the white squier on craigslist for $50 cured that. If I like the sonic results, I might rout the bridge cavity of my older squier as well and get another X2n-7.
